Summary:
The main function of a project engineer is to estimate quantities and cost of materials, equipment or labor to determine project feasibility. A typical project engineer has knowledge of engineering technology, building and construction and public safety and security. They must have solid decision-making skills and be critical thinkers.
Responsibilities:
- Supervise the construction of roads, buildings, airports, tunnels, dams, bridges and water supply and sewage systems.
- Review the cost effectiveness, timing, reliability and safety of certain design models to determine project feasibility and approve final design implementation plan.
- Analyze and evaluate impact of project to government regulations and potential environmental hazards.
- Manage and direct staff members and the construction, operations, or maintenance activities at project site.
Skills:
- Creativity, verbal and written communication skills, analytical and problem-solving ability.
- Team player and detail oriented.
- Strong leadership and mentoring skills are necessary to provide support and constructive performance feedback.
- Advanced ability to make sketches, engineering drawings and common computations.
- Advanced ability to prepare or present public reports, maps or drawings to plan projects.
- Previous experience with computer applications related to engineering field.
Education/Experience:
- Bachelor's degree in engineering required.
- 8-10 years experience required.
